I bought a ProVision SunFog Visor Insert from MCAS ($27.95) - hoping it'll stop the fogging and remove the need to switch my normal glasses for sunnies half way through a trip.
See the pic below for what it looks like when attached. The insert is the thing with the black rim. It's a clear insert, but I think the flash has made it look darker.The black rim is noticable when riding, but doesn't cause any vision problems - which is something I was concerned about when I pulled it out of its packaging.
As far is its anti-fog capabilities are concerned it's excellent. I know it's working cos I can breathe out normally at 6:30am and it won't fog up. I can see the visor around the insert fog up, but the insert is nice and clear - I just need something to make my glasses anti-fog now ;)
It's photo-sensitive capabilities are ok, but I don't think they remove the need for sunnies. Early morning sun doesn't appear to be strong enough to trigger it - but it's strong enough that I wish it did. During the day it's reasonable. It changes in a few seconds, going a reasonably dark shade of dark purple, and when you hit shade clears pretty quickly. However, it needs direct sunlight to trigger it. Sun from the side doesn't affect it (at least not enough), and sun reflecting off cars, buildings, or the road doesn't appear to affect it much either.
So, to summarise, it's anti-fog capabilities are awesome and well worth the money. It's photo-sensitive capabilities are useful enough if you've forgotten, or can't be bothered, with sunnies for a bit, but for me I'll still be using my sunnies too.
